Psalm 115:17

The dead do not praise the Lord, nor do any of those who descend into the silence of death.

Psalm 6:5

For no one remembers you in the realm of death, In Sheol who gives you thanks?

Psalm 31:17

O Lord, do not let me be humiliated, for I call out to you! May evil men be humiliated! May they go wailing to the grave!

Psalm 88:10-12

Do you accomplish amazing things for the dead? Do the departed spirits rise up and give you thanks? (Selah)

1 Samuel 2:9

He watches over his holy ones, but the wicked are made speechless in the darkness, for it is not by one's own strength that one prevails.

Psalm 30:9

"What profit is there in taking my life, in my descending into the Pit? Can the dust of the grave praise you? Can it declare your loyalty?

Isaiah 38:18-19

Indeed Sheol does not give you thanks; death does not praise you. Those who descend into the pit do not anticipate your faithfulness.
